Do Not Disturb Call Waiting

If you've ever found yourself in a situation where you wished your iPhone could better manage your incoming calls, the good news is that Apple has a feature to help with that dilemma—Do Not Disturb Call Waiting.

This handy feature allows you to customize your notifications and avoid interruptions from calls while still ensuring you don't miss important ones.

Setting up Do Not Disturb Call Waiting is a breeze. To enable it, start by accessing your iPhone's Settings. From there, navigate to the "Do Not Disturb" section. Once you're in this menu, toggle on the "Silence" option. Here you'll find the "Allow Calls From" setting. Tap on it and select "All Contacts" or "Favorites" depending on your preference.

The beauty of this feature is that it lets you decide who can reach you during the Do Not Disturb mode, so you can relax knowing that you won't miss calls from important contacts while keeping unwanted interruptions at bay.

What's more, you can further customize your Do Not Disturb settings by scheduling specific times for it to be automatically activated. Just tap on the "Scheduled" option in the "Do Not Disturb" settings and set your preferred time frame. This is perfect for ensuring uninterrupted sleep or focus during meetings or important tasks.

To enhance the usability of this feature, Apple has also included an option for repeated calls to bypass the Do Not Disturb settings. If someone calls you twice within three minutes, the second call will not be silenced, ensuring that urgent matters can still get through even when you have activated the feature.
